36Kr Holdings Inc. Reports Unaudited Financial Results for the Second Half and Fiscal Year 2025

BEIJING, March 17, 2026 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- 36Kr Holdings Inc. ("36Kr" or the "Company" or "We") (NASDAQ: KRKR), a prominent brand and a pioneering platform dedicated to serving New Economy participants in China, today announced its unaudited financial results for the six months and fiscal year ended December 31, 2025.

Financial and Operational Highlights for the Second Half of 2025

  • Number of followers1 as of December 31, 2025, reached 36.8 million, an increase of 2.5% from 35.9 million as of December 31, 2024.
  • Net income was RMB16.2 million (US$2.3 million) in the second half of 2025, compared to net loss of RMB44.9 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Total revenues increased by 4.7% to RMB134.8 million (US$19.3 million) in the second half of 2025 from RMB128.7 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Revenues from online advertising services increased by 5.0% to RMB105.2 million (US$15.0 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B100.2 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Revenues from enterprise value-added services increased by 7.7% to RMB20.9 million (US$3.0 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B19.4 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Revenues from subscription services decreased by 3.3% to RMB8.7 million (US$1.2 million) in the second half of 2025 from RMB9.0 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Cost of revenues decreased by 12.6% to RMB54.0 million (US$7.7 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B61.8 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Gross profit increased by 20.8% to RMB80.8 million (US$11.6 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B66.9 million in the same period of 2024.
  • Gross profit margin increased by 8.0 percentage points to 60.0% from 52.0% over the same period of 2024.
  • Operating expenses decreased by 10.3% to RMB65.6 million (US$9.4 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B73.1 million in the same period of 2024.

Financial and Operational Highlights for the Fiscal Year 2025

  • Net income was RMB11.4 million (US$1.6 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to net loss of RMB140.8 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Total revenues were RMB227.9 million (US$32.6 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to RMB231.1 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Revenues from online advertising services decreased by 0.5% to RMB179.7 million (US$25.7 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B180.6 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Revenues from enterprise value-added services increased by 1.2% to RMB33.2 million (US$4.7 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B32.8 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Revenues from subscription services decreased by 14.2% to RMB15.1 million (US$2.2 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B17.6 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Cost of revenues decreased by 18.8% to RMB96.4 million (US$13.8 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B118.7 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Gross profit increased by 17.1% to RMB131.5 million (US$18.8 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B112.3 million in fiscal year 2024.
  • Gross profit margin increased by 9.1 percentage points to 57.7% from 48.6% over fiscal year 2024.
  • Operating expenses decreased by 36.1% to RMB121.5 million (US$17.4 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B190.1 million in fiscal year 2024.

Unaudited Financial Results of the Second Half of 2025

Total revenues increased by 4.7% to RMB134.8 million (US$19.3 million) in the second half of 2025 from RMB128.7 million in the same period of 2024.

  • Online advertising services revenues increased by 5.0% to RMB105.2 million (US$15.0 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B100.2 million in the same period of 2024. The increase was primarily attributable to strong advertising demand from AI and high-tech companies, which 36Kr captured through its focus on the tech vertical.
  • Enterprise value-added services revenues increased by 7.7% to RMB20.9 million (US$3.0 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B19.4 million in the same period of 2024. The increase was primarily attributable to more innovative marketing solutions we provided to our customers as well as proactive sales strategies we adopted to navigate the challenging environment during the period.
  • Subscription services revenues decreased by 3.3% to RMB8.7 million (US$1.2 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B9.0 million in the same period of 2024. The slight decrease was primarily driven by a strategic shift in training services and ongoing refinement of this segment's customer structure.

Cost of revenues decreased by 12.6% to RMB54.0 million (US$7.7 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B61.8 million in the same period of 2024. The decrease was primarily driven by improved operational efficiency and a strategic focus on high-margin businesses.

Gross profit increased by 20.8% to RMB80.8 million (US$11.6 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B66.9 million in the same period of 2024. Gross profit margin increased by 8.0 percentage points to 60.0% from 52.0% over the same period of 2024. The increase in gross margin was mainly attributable to the higher gross margin of the brand advertising services offered across 36Kr's digital platforms, as well as the significant increase in revenues from these services.

Operating expenses decreased by 10.3% to RMB65.6 million (US$9.4 million) in the second half of 2025, from RMB73.1 million in the same period of 2024. The decrease was primarily due to disciplined operating expenses management.

  • Sales and marketing expenses were RMB37.0 million (US$5.3 million) in the second half of 2025, a slight decrease of 0.5% from RMB37.2 million in the same period of 2024, as we strategically focused sales and marketing spend on higher-efficiency areas alongside business development.
  • General and administrative expenses were RMB22.4 million (US$3.2 million) in the second half of 2025, a 26.1% decrease compared to RMB30.3 million in the same period of 2024. The decrease was primarily attributable to a decline in personnel-related expenses.
  • Research and development expenses were RMB6.3 million (US$0.9 million) in the second half of 2025, an increase of 12.5% from RMB5.6 million in the same period of 2024. The increase was primarily attributable to an increase in staff costs, including salaries and discretionary bonuses for the R&D team.

Share-based compensation gains recognized in cost of revenues, sales and marketing expenses, and research and development expenses, as well as general and administrative expenses, totaled RMB76.2 thousand (US$11.0 thousand) in the second half of 2025, compared to share-based compensation gains of RMB0.22 million in the same period of 2024. The change was primarily due to a higher reversal of SBC expenses related to strategic workforce realignment in 2024 compared to 2025.

Other income were RMB1.1 million (US$0.2 million) in the second half of 2025, compared to other expenses of RMB38.6 million in the same period of 2024. The increase was mainly due to the impairment losses on long-term investments recognized in the second half of 2024.

Income tax expenses were RMB25 thousand (US$4 thousand) in the second half of 2025, compared to RMB1 thousand of income tax credits in the same period of 2024.

Net income was RMB16.2 million (US$2.3 million) in the second half of 2025, compared to net loss of RMB44.9 million in the same period of 2024. Non-GAAP adjusted net income6 was RMB16.2 million (US$2.3 million) in the second half of 2025, compared to non-GAAP adjusted net loss of RMB45.1 million in the same period of 2024. The turnaround was primarily driven by the effectiveness of the company's strategic initiatives focused on cost control and high-margin businesses, along with the reduction in impairment losses on long-term investments and lower provision of allowance for credit losses resulting from improved receivables collection.

Net income attributable to 36Kr Holdings Inc.'s ordinary shareholders was RMB16.1 million (US$2.3 million) in the second half of 2025, compared to net loss attributable to 36Kr Holdings Inc.'s ordinary shareholders of RMB42.3 million in the same period of 2024.

Basic and diluted net income per ADS7 were both RMB7.616 (US$1.089) in the second half of 2025, compared to basic and diluted net loss per ADS of RMB19.999 in the same period of 2024.

Certain Balance Sheet Items

As of December 31, 2025, the Company had cash, cash equivalents, restricted cash and short-term investments of RMB116.1 million (US$16.6 million), an increase of 25.5% from RMB 92.5 million as of December 31, 2024.

Unaudited Financial Results of Fiscal Year 2025

Total revenues were RMB227.9 million (US$32.6 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to RMB231.1 million in fiscal year 2024.

  • Online advertising services revenues decreased by 0.5% to RMB179.7 million (US$25.7 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B180.6 million in fiscal year 2024, relatively flat year over year.
  • Enterprise value-added services revenues increased by 1.2% to RMB33.2 million (US$4.7 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B32.8 million in fiscal year 2024. The increase was primarily due to innovative marketing solutions and proactive sales strategies adopted during the year.
  • Subscription services revenues decreased by 14.2% RMB15.1 million (US$2.2 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B17.6 million in fiscal year 2024. The decrease was mainly attributable to a strategic shift in training services and a continued focus on refining this segment's customer base.

Cost of revenues decreased by 18.8% to RMB96.4 million (US$13.8 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B118.7 million in fiscal year 2024. The decrease was primarily attributable to the Company's strict cost control measures.

Gross profit increased by 17.1% to RMB131.5 million (US$18.8 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B112.3 million in fiscal year 2024. Gross profit margin increased by 9.1 percentage points to 57.7% from 48.6% over fiscal year 2024. The increase in gross margin was mainly attributable to higher gross margin from the brand advertising services offered across 36Kr's digital platforms, as well as a strong rebound in revenue from these services this year.

Operating expenses decreased by 36.1% to RMB121.5 million (US$17.4 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B190.1 million in fiscal year 2024. The decrease was primarily due to disciplined operating expenses management.

  • Sales and marketing expenses decreased by 19.6% to RMB66.4 million (US$9.5 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B82.6 million in fiscal year 2024. The decrease was primarily attributable to the decrease in payroll-related expenses, travel and entertainment expenses, and marketing and promotional expenses.
  • General and administrative expenses decreased by 54.5% to RMB42.4 million (US$6.1 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B93.1 million in fiscal year 2024. The decrease was largely attributable to the decrease in personnel-related expenses and provision of allowance for credit losses.
  • Research and development expenses decreased by 11.8% to RMB12.7 million (US$1.8 million)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B14.4 million in fiscal year 2024. The decrease was primarily due to a reduction in R&D headcount following a team restructuring in the prior year, partially offset by an increase in salaries and discretionary bonuses for the R&D team this year.

Share-based compensation expenses recognized in cost of revenues, sales and marketing expenses, and research and development expenses, as well as general and administrative expenses, totaled RMB13.4 thousand (US$1.9 thousand) in fiscal year 2025, compared to share-based compensation gains of RMB0.18 million in fiscal year 2024. The change was mainly due to a higher reversal of SBC expenses caused by strategic workforce optimization in 2024 compared to 2025.

Other income were RMB1.4 million (US$0.2 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to RMB63.0 million of other expenses in fiscal year 2024. The change reflected large long-term investment impairment losses recognized in 2024.

Income tax expenses decreased by 67.2% to RMB21 thousand (US$3 thousand) in fiscal year 2025, from RMB64 thousand of income tax expenses in fiscal year 2024.

Net income was RMB11.4 million (US$1.6 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to net loss of RMB140.8 million in fiscal year 2024. Non-GAAP adjusted net income6 was RMB11.4 million (US$1.6 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to non-GAAP adjusted net loss of RMB141.0 million in fiscal year 2024. The turnaround was primarily driven by the effectiveness of the Company's strategic initiatives focused on cost control and high-margin businesses, along with the reduction in impairment losses on long-term investments and lower provision of allowance for credit losses resulting from improved receivables collection.

Net income attributable to 36Kr Holdings Inc.'s ordinary shareholders was RMB11.2 million (US$1.6 million) in fiscal year 2025, compared to net loss attributable to 36Kr Holdings Inc.'s ordinary shareholders of RMB136.6 million in fiscal year 2024.

Basic and diluted net income per ADS7 were RMB5.274 (US$ 0.754) and RMB5.266 (US$0.753), respectively, in fiscal year 2025, compared to basic and diluted net loss per ADS of RMB64.795, in fiscal year 2024.

_________________

6 Non-GAAP adjusted income/(loss) represents net income/(loss) excluding share-based compensation expenses/(gain).
7 On October 3, 2024, we effected a change in the ratio of our ADSs to Class A ordinary shares from one ADS representing twenty-five Class A ordinary shares to a new ratio of one ADS representing five hundred Class A ordinary shares. Basic and diluted net loss per ADS have been retrospectively adjusted to reflect this ADS ratio change for all periods presented.

36Kr Holdings Inc. is a prominent brand and a pioneering platform dedicated to serving New Economy participants in China with the mission of empowering New Economy participants to achieve more. The Company started its business with high-quality New Economy-focused content offerings, covering a variety of industries in China's New Economy with diverse distribution channels. Leveraging traffic brought by high-quality content, the Company has expanded its offerings to business services, including online advertising services, enterprise value-added services and subscription services to address the evolving needs of New Economy companies and upgrading needs of traditional companies. The Company is supported by comprehensive database and strong data analytics capabilities. Through diverse service offerings and the significant brand influence, the Company is well-positioned to continuously capture the high growth potentials of China's New Economy.
